Replacing terrain trees with prefabs
I need a really big forest with mesh colliders, but with terrain brush this collider disappear. So looks like I needs to use prefabs.
I can't find information about performance. Will I lose some after replacing with static prefabs?
I mean you will lose some performance alone due to previously having no colliders and then having them. Ofc every component on your prefab will add a little overhead. I can only preach what I had to learn myself in cases like this: just try it out in a copy of your project and use unity's profiler to check for yourself. Sooner or later you will have to profile anyways if you take gamedev seriously so starting early is never wrong.
